Song Analysis for Best Thing I Never Had

"Best Thing I Never Had" is a powerful anthem of empowerment, liberation, and finding strength in heartbreak. The song's central message revolves around the idea that the end of a toxic relationship can be a blessing in disguise. The narrator initially feels the pain of a breakup but comes to the profound realization that her ex-partner's departure was the best thing that could have happened to her. It explores themes of karma and revenge, encapsulated in the opening line, "What goes around comes back around." The lyrics convey a story of a woman who dodged a bullet, escaping a relationship with someone who didn't deserve her. She expresses gratitude for the lessons learned and the personal growth that resulted from the painful experience, ultimately finding a better future and a partner who truly values her. The song is a celebration of self-worth and moving on, with the protagonist confidently asserting that her ex will forever regret his loss, summarized in the biting line, "I bet it sucks to be you right now."
